The Most Effective Historic Town of Elvas, Portugal
Found 7.5 miles through the boundary between Portugal and Spain, the garrison city of Elvas in Portugal has become included in the list of UNESCO World Traditions web sites. Created as a response to the Spanish stronghold of Badajoz, this hilltop city was among Portugal's mightiest frontier blogposts for quite some time. The area was originally re-taken through the Moors in 1230, withstanding numerous strikes from Spain during the subsequent 3 generations. Throughout the conflict of Independence between Portugal and Spain from 1640-1668 this town was beaten by the Spanish but was later happy from the Portuguese. In additional recent times the town was utilized with the Duke of Wellington as his headquarters in the siege of your Spanish town of Badajoz.
The town's superstar-designed wall surfaces which completely surrounded the area and offered protection from all facets of attack and forts are some of the most complex and finest maintained military services fortifications which still live in European countries. The magnificently maintained 17th century Fort de Santa Luzia towards the north of your older city as well as the Amoreira Aqueduct are perhaps the 2 finest safeguarded internet sites in Elvas. The towering Amoreira Aqueduct is 4.5 miles in length, above 100ft full of some places, required a lot more than a century to finish but still holds water to the village.
Originally integrated 1226, the Cathedral Nossa Senhora da Assuncao is created larger and had plenty of changes in their life. The Church of Nossa Senhora dos Aflitos may have a very ordinary exterior but this Templar church has a wonderful indoor lined with 17th century tiles that achieve high to the cupola (dome).
Near by is a Manueline marble pillory with metal hooks which functions as a reminder of the penalty metered out in more mature occasions. Based in the bastion of Sao Joao da Corujeiro is definitely the most ancient British armed forces cemetery in Europe. Here you can find regimental plaques which history the deaths of troopers serving with British Regiments through the Fight of Albuhera in 1811 along with the sieges of Badajoz.
For the north-eastern of Elvas may be the town of Campo Key (greater field). Here you can find the morbid Chapel Capelo dos Ossos that dates back to 1766. The entire experience of the chapel is protected with human bones which work as a memory in the 1500 folks destroyed when lightning smacked the castle here where gunpowder was placed. Busy by French troops throughout the French attack, the town was soon reduced by Lord Beresford who led an Anglo-Portuguese invasion around the French occupiers.
Even though the city features a miserable background it really is now a contented position in which the townsfolk enjoy having a festivity each year. Throughout the festival the thin streets are engrossed in a roof structure produced from a large number of paper blossoms under that your people love parades and belly dancing. Every road from the town secretly decorates their street looking to acquire a prize. This annually celebration allures individuals coming from all over, specially from Spain.
